Employing the unemployed of Marienthal: evaluation of a guaranteed job program

Abstract:
We evaluate a guaranteed job program in Austria in 2020-2024. Our evaluation is based on three approaches, pairwise matched randomization, a pre-registered synthetic control at the municipality level, and a comparison to individuals in control municipalities. This allows us to estimate direct effects, anticipation effects, and spillover effects. We find positive impacts on economic and non-economic wellbeing. At the municipality level, we find a reduction of long-term unemployment and no negative employment spillovers. There are positive anticipation effects on well-being, status, and social inclusion. We estimate program costs of 237 Euro per participant and month. Participant income increased by 102 Euro.
